High-Rise Window Repair

Often, windows in high-rise buildings need to be repaired. These windows are typically too high and can only be reached by professionals with the right tools and experience. Some of the repairs commonly required in high-rise buildings include resealing, repairing or replacing window repair near me sills fixing leaks, repairing water damage, and replacing damaged glass. Depending on the type of damage, these tasks can be extremely complex and should only be done by a professional.

The replacement of a window could cost anywhere from $300 to $880, based on the size and the extent of the damage. Windows that are damaged can be caused by natural wear and wear, or they could be the result of an accident or other type of impact. You may also need to replace them if they have reached the end of their lifespan.

The cost of fixing a window frame ranges between 250 and 600 dollars. The repairman will usually remove the rotten parts of the frame, and replace the frames with new wood or fill the holes with resin. This repair is essential to maintain the structural integrity of a structure since rotting wood can weaken its structure.

A broken window lock can cost anywhere from $100 to 200 to repair. Window locks safeguard the contents of a room from theft and intruders. If yours is broken it's important to repair it in the shortest time possible.

The process of removing scratches from glass could be expensive but it's an essential part of maintaining the quality of your windows. Professionals use scratch removal kits or tools which can smooth out scratches and disappear without causing further damage to the surface or coatings.

The cost of a window repair at a high rise will depend on the scope of the work needed to be done. Before starting repairs professionals will typically con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. They will then give an exact estimate of the cost. You'll be able to budget more effectively if know the costs involved. You should ensure that the company replacing your windows is insured and licensed.
